
An Exclusive Look at Tyrese Maxey’s Signature New Balance Sneaker
Why It Matters
The partnership gives New Balance a high‑profile athlete to compete with Nike and Adidas in the lucrative NBA sneaker space, while expanding Maxey’s personal brand beyond the court.
Key Takeaways
- •Maxey joins Kawhi as New Balance's second NBA signature athlete
- •Maxey v1 drops later 2024, priced at $130
- •FuelCell cushioning and sculpted heel target Maxey's speed and cuts
- •Design blends classic New Balance dad‑shoe look with court performance
- •Maxey aims shoe to inspire joy and effort in youth
Pulse Analysis
New Balance’s re‑entry into basketball in 2019 has been marked by strategic athlete collaborations, yet the market remains dominated by legacy giants Nike and Adidas. By securing Kawhi Leonard in 2022 and now Tyrese Maxey, the brand signals a commitment to building a roster of marquee talent that can drive both performance credibility and cultural relevance. The Maxey v1, positioned at a mid‑range $130 price point, aims to attract not only serious players seeking FuelCell’s responsive cushioning but also sneaker enthusiasts drawn to the retro‑dad‑shoe silhouette that has surged in streetwear popularity.
Maxey’s on‑court profile—an explosive scorer with elite quickness—directly informs the shoe’s engineering. The sculpted heel offers stability for his frequent cuts, while the high‑traction outsole addresses his demand for grip. Beyond performance, the design’s nod to classic New Balance aesthetics bridges the gap between basketball performance and everyday wear, aligning with Maxey’s desire for a shoe that feels at home on and off the court. This dual‑purpose approach taps into a growing consumer trend where athletes seek footwear that supports both athletic ambition and lifestyle expression.
From a business perspective, the Maxey launch expands New Balance’s footprint in the youth market, a segment that heavily influences sneaker culture and future brand loyalty. Maxey’s personal narrative—emphasizing joy, hard work, and community impact—offers a compelling storytelling platform for marketing campaigns, potentially driving higher engagement and sales. As the NBA continues to be a global branding engine, New Balance’s partnership with a rising star like Maxey positions the company to capture market share, diversify its athlete portfolio, and reinforce its image as an innovative, culturally attuned brand.
